Brazilian soup recipes spotlight protein‑rich meals

A Brazilian cooking site shares a "Sopa Rápida Sofia" recipe that uses meat broth, eggs, flour and optional Parmesan cheese. The method creates a creamy noodle‑like texture, and the article notes Parmesan’s high calcium and protein content along with its sodium and saturated‑fat levels.

Another article lists three protein‑dense soups for a healthy dinner. The first uses chicken breast, vegetables and homemade broth; the second combines beef, chickpeas and spices; the third mixes beef cubes with cabbage and tomato. Each includes detailed ingredient amounts and step‑by‑step preparation instructions, emphasizing the dishes’ nutritional benefits for muscle maintenance and satiety.
